🥘 Ingredients

13 items
  • 2 cups All-purpose flour
  • 1/3 cup Unsweetened cocoa powder
  • 3/4 cup Granulated sugar
  • 1/4 cup Brown sugar
  • 1 teaspoon Baking powder
  • 1 teaspoon Baking soda
  • 1/4 teaspoon Salt
  • 2 large Eggs
  • 1/2 cup Unsalted butter, melted
  • 1 teaspoon Vanilla extract
  • 3/4 cup Buttermilk
  • 1 cup Semi-sweet chocolate chips
  • 3/4 cup Walnuts, chopped

📝 Instructions

9 steps
1

Preheat your oven to 350°F (175°C) and grease a 9x5-inch loaf pan with butter or non-stick spray. Optionally, line the pan with parchment paper for easy removal.

2

In a large mixing bowl, whisk together the all-purpose flour, cocoa powder, granulated sugar, brown sugar, baking powder, baking soda, and salt until well-combined.

3

In a separate medium-sized bowl, whisk together the eggs, melted butter, vanilla extract, and buttermilk until smooth.

4

Gradually pour the wet ingredients into the bowl with the dry ingredients. Stir gently with a spatula or wooden spoon until just combined. Avoid overmixing; the batter should be slightly lumpy.

5

Fold in the chocolate chips and chopped walnuts, reserving a small handful of each for topping, if desired.

6

Pour the batter into the prepared loaf pan, spreading it evenly. Sprinkle the reserved chocolate chips and walnuts on top for a decorative touch.

7

Bake in the preheated oven for 50-55 minutes, or until a toothpick inserted into the center comes out clean or with only a few moist crumbs.

8

Allow the bread to cool in the pan for 10-15 minutes, then transfer it to a wire rack to cool completely before slicing.

9

Serve slices warm or at room temperature. Store leftovers in an airtight container at room temperature for up to 3 days or refrigerate for up to a week.
